22 July 2003 · Planning Committee
20, Demesne Road, Douglas, Isle Of Man, IM1 3dy
The proposal involved replacing existing windows (and some doors, excluding the original front door) with white uPVC frames, including tilting windows in dormers and various casements throughout the front and rear elevations of a terraced dwelling.

The Planning Committee refused the application because the site is within a draft Conservation Area, and the building forms part of a terrace of architectural interest.
